We may not have the course youโre looking for. If you enquire or give us a call on +44 1344 203 999 and speak to our training experts, we may still be able to help with your training requirements.
We ensure quality, budget-alignment, and timely delivery by our expert instructors.

Ever wondered how Netflix streams seamlessly or how startups launch apps overnight? Behind many of these digital feats is a tech giant you rarely see, AWS. Amazon Web Services quietly powers much of the internet, offering cloud solutions that are fast, flexible, and scalable. Whether you're new to cloud computing or just curious, letโs uncover what AWS really is and why itโs such a game-changer.
In this blog, we will discuss What is AWS, history of AWS, its benefits, how it works, and its key services. We will also explore its pricing models, competition, and common use cases, helping you understand why AWS is a game-changer for businesses worldwide.
Table of Contents
1) What is AWS?
2) History of AWS
3) Why is AWS Important?
4) How Does AWS Work?
5) AWS Benefits and Drawbacks
6) Applications of AWS
7) AWS Pricing Model
8) Companies Using AWS
9) AWS Services
10) What is the Most Popular Language for AWS?
11) What is the Most Common AWS Database?
12) Conclusion
What is AWS?
AWS (Amazon Web Services) is a service from Amazon that lets people and companies use powerful computers, storage, and other tech tools over the internet. They are used instead of buying and managing their own physical computers and servers. These tools are used to deliver content quickly to users around the world.
These services include things like:
1) Storing data like Google Drive
2) Running websites or apps
3) Hosting databases
4) Analysing data
5) Security tools
History of AWS
AWS has grown rapidly since its beginning and has played a major role in shaping the cloud computing industry. Over the years, it has introduced a variety of services and achieved significant milestones in terms of technology and business growth. Here are some key moments in the history of AWS:
1) In 2002, Amazon launched its first AWS services
2) In 2006, AWS introduced its core Cloud Computing products
3) In 2012, AWS held its first-ever customer event
4) By 2015, AWS reached a revenue of 4.6 billion
5) In 2016, it crossed the 10 billion revenue mark
6) Also in 2016, AWS introduced AWS Snowball and AWS Snowmobile
7) In 2019, AWS launched around 100 new cloud services
Why is AWS Important?
Amazon Web Services is crucial because it provides scalable, secure, and cost-effective cloud solutions that power businesses of all sizes. It enables faster innovation, global reach, and flexible infrastructure management.
Key Reasons AWS is Important:
1) Scalability: Easily scale resources up or down based on demand.
2) Cost Efficiency: Pay-as-you-go pricing helps reduce upfront infrastructure costs.
3) Security: Offers robust, enterprise-grade security and compliance features.
4) Global Reach: Access to a vast network of data centres worldwide.
5) Innovation: Supports rapid deployment of apps and services using AI, ML, IoT, and more.
6) Reliability: High availability and disaster recovery options ensure business continuity.
7) Flexibility: Supports multiple operating systems, programming languages, and frameworks.
8) Ecosystem: Broad range of tools, integrations, and support for developers and enterprises.
How Does AWS Work?
Amazon Web Services (AWS) operates as a Cloud Computing platform that delivers on-demand services over the internet, eliminating the need for businesses to manage physical servers or infrastructure. It provides a flexible, pay-as-you-go model, allowing users to access computing power, storage, databases, and a range of other services globally and at scale. Here's How AWS Works:
1) Virtual Infrastructure: AWS hosts its services in massive data centres worldwide, allowing users to run virtual servers (EC2), store data (S3), or use databases (RDS) without owning any hardware.
2) Service Models: It offers Infrastructure as a Service (IaaS), Platform as a Service (PaaS), and Software as a Service (SaaS), catering to developers, businesses, and enterprises alike.
3) Global Regions & Availability Zones: AWS divides its infrastructure into regions and zones to enhance speed, redundancy, and disaster recovery.
4) Management Console & APIs: Users can manage services through an intuitive web-based console or automate workflows using robust APIs and SDKs.
5) Billing System: Customers only pay for the resources they use, with options for reserved instances, spot pricing, or free-tier offerings.
6) Security & Compliance: AWS integrates identity access management, encryption, and compliance certifications, ensuring secure usage across industries.
AWS Benefits and Drawbacks
Here are several AWS benefits and drawbacks that you need to know:
Benefits
AWS offers scalable, on-demand cloud services that help businesses reduce infrastructure costs and increase flexibility. It supports faster deployment, global reach, and strong security.

a) Scalability: AWS has developed intelligent elastic scalability so businesses can quickly ramp up or down their resources depending on demand.
b) Cost-effectiveness: Adopting a pay-per-use fee structure enables businesses to pay only for what is now used, replacing the need to make prior investments in hardware.
c) Global Infrastructure: AWS has a globally distributed infrastructure of data centres, thereby allowing the clientele to benefit from low latency and high accessibility near their geographic region.
d) Security: AWS security and compliance are among the first things the platform provides. To protect customersโ data securely and efficiently, it provides a range of Cyber Security features and certifications.
e) Flexibility: AWS assures provision of the whole hosting infrastructure, which gives organisations the freedom to form, create, and deploy applications lightning fast.
f) Reliability: AWS comes with a Service-level Agreement (SLA) that subscribes to your services to prevent the systems from being down all the time and ensure that the business is running.
Drawbacks
AWS drawbacks include complex pricing structures that can lead to unexpected costs. It also requires cloud expertise, which may challenge beginners or small teams.

a) Complexity: AWS services are complex to manage, and the only way to configure and optimise them successfully is to have the skills, experience, and expertise.
b) Cost Management: Unlike the other AWS, it may be expensive as the more you use, the more expensive it will become.
c) Vendor Lock-in: Many businesses may continue using the AWS vendor highly and make it hard to switch to different alternatives when they have invested heavily in the corresponding AWS services.
d) Security Risks: Despite AWS's high-priority security, proper security measures for applications and data safety are still recommended.
e) Service Outages: Regardless of its trustworthiness, AWS can face outages and situations that may affect the businesses on which its services depend.
Unlock the secrets to acing your AWS Solutions Architect Interview Questions. Practice these questions!
Applications of AWS
AWS, a Cloud Computing service from Amazon, gives customers numerous services tailored for all industries and uses. From data storage and backup, as well as Artificial Intelligence and customer interaction, AWS renders scalable and inexpensive models to address the needs of business units worldwide as these needs continuously unfold. One of the key offerings is the Benefits of Amazon EMR, which provides powerful tools for large-scale data processing. Let's explore some of the key applications. Let's explore some of the key applications of AWS in more detail:

1) Storage and Backup
AWS provides secure, scalable, and cost-effective cloud storage solutions like Amazon S3 and Glacier. These are used to store everything from personal files to large enterprise data. Itโs also ideal for automatic backups and disaster recovery.
2) Websites
You can host websites on AWS using services like Amazon EC2, Light sail, or Elastic Beanstalk. Whether itโs a small blog or a large e-commerce site, AWS provides the tools to run websites efficiently with high availability and global reach.

3) Gaming
Game developers use AWS to build and run games in the cloud. Services like Amazon GameLift provide backend support for multiplayer games, allowing developers to focus on gameplay while AWS handles infrastructure, scaling, and performance.
4) Migration
Organisations moving from on-premises data centres to the cloud use AWS for cloud migration. Tools like AWS Migration Hub and Server Migration Service. It helps transfer data, apps, and workloads to AWS with minimal downtime.
5) Mobile Development
AWS supports mobile App Development through services like AWS Amplify and AWS Device Farm. It allows developers to build, test, and launch apps quickly. It also offers backend services like user authentication, data storage, and push notifications.
6) Messages and Notifications
Services like Amazon Simple Notification Service (SNS) and Amazon Simple Queue Service (SQS) help applications send messages or alerts automatically. These are used for SMS, emails, app notifications, or managing communication between different parts of an app.
7) Big Data Analytics and Management
With tools like Amazon EMR, Redshift, and Kinesis, AWS helps businesses collect, process, and analyse large volumes of data. This supports better decision-making, real-time insights, and data-driven strategies.
8) Artificial Intelligence
AWS offers a range of AI services, such as Amazon Recognition (for image and video analysis), Amazon Polly (text-to-speech), and Amazon Lex (chatbots). These tools let businesses add smart features to their apps without building AI from scratch.
9) Virtual Reality and Augmented Reality
With Amazon Sumerian, AWS makes it easier to create VR and AR applications for gaming, education, training, and more. These are reality without needing advanced programming skills.
10) Game Development
Beyond hosting games, AWS supports the full game development lifecycle, from building and testing to deployment and scaling. It offers performance monitoring and multiplayer support across global servers.
11) Internet of Things (IoT)
AWS provides IoT services like AWS IoT Core to connect, manage, and secure smart devices. Whether itโs smart home gadgets, industrial equipment, or wearable tech, AWS helps manage
12) Customer Engagement
Customer engagement refers to how businesses interact with their customers across different channels. Examples are like email, SMS, push notifications, or chat to build relationships, improve experiences, and drive loyalty. AWS offers a range of services to help companies engage with their customers effectively, at scale, and in real time.
Become a professional with our in-depth course on AWS Professional Solutions Architect Training join now!
AWS Pricing Model
One of the biggest advantages of AWS is its flexible and cost-effective pricing model. Instead of paying upfront for hardware or committing to long-term contracts, AWS users only pay for the services they use. This is often referred to as a pay-as-you-go model. Letโs break down the pricing options AWS offers:
1) Pay-as-you-go
This is the most common pricing model. You pay only for the resources you use, like compute power, storage, or data transfer, and only for the time you use them. No upfront cost and no long-term commitment are involved. This model is great for startups, testing, or workloads that have changing demands.
Example: If you use a virtual server (EC2 instance) for 5 hours, you only pay for those 5 hours
2) Save When You Commit (Reserved Instances)
If youโre confident about needing a specific AWS service over an extended period, the Reserved Instances pricing model lets you reserve resources like EC2 instances for one or three years at a significantly reduced cost up to 75% compared to on-demand pricing. This option is ideal for businesses with stable, predictable workloads that donโt fluctuate much, allowing them to optimise budget planning while maintaining consistent performance.
Example: A company running a constant backend server 24/7 reserves an EC2 instance for three years to cut long-term costs.
3) Pay Less by Using More (Tiered Pricing)
For many services like Amazon S3 storage, the more you use, the less you pay per unit. This is called volume-based discounts or tiered pricing.
Example: The cost per GB goes down as your data usage increases
4) Spot Instances
AWS allows you to bid on unused EC2 capacity at much lower prices. It can be up to 90% off compared to on-demand prices. These are called Spot Instances. However, they can be interrupted if AWS needs the capacity back.
Example: Great for flexible workloads like big data processing, testing, or batch jobs
5) Free Tier
AWS offers a free tier for new users to explore and test services. It includes limited amounts of compute, storage, and other resources free for 12 months. This is perfect for students, developers, or startups trying out AWS for the first time.
Example: Some services, like Lambda and DynamoDB, have always-free usage limits
6) Custom Pricing
For large enterprises with specific needs, AWS also offers custom pricing agreements. These are often negotiated directly and may include additional support or services.
Example: During the COVID-19 pandemic, Zoom scaled up rapidly using AWS
Tools to Help Manage Costs
AWS provides several tools to track and manage spending. They are AWS Pricing Calculator to estimate the cost of AWS services and AWS Cost Explorer. There are AWS Budgets to set custom cost and usage budgets.
Example: Cost report delivers detailed reports with hourly, daily, or monthly usage
Companies Using AWS
AWS is trusted by millions of customers worldwide, including startups, large enterprises, government organisations, and educational institutions. These companies use AWS for various purposes like hosting websites, storing data, analysing big data and running applications.
1) Netflix uses AWS to stream content to millions of users globally.
2) Airbnb uses AWS to host its platform, manage customer data, and infrastructure.
3) Amazon.com uses AWS to run its retail operations, including inventory management.
4) Spotify uses AWS to store music, manage user data, and analyse listening habits.
5) Samsung uses AWS for cloud-based services, including managing software updates.
6) NASA leverages AWS to store and share volumes of space data with the public.
7) Coca-Cola uses AWS to improve supply chain operations and monitor vending machines.
8) GE uses AWS to modernise its IT infrastructure and faster data processing.
9) LinkedIn uses AWS for various back-end services, including data storage and analytics.
AWS Services
Amazon Web Services (AWS) offers a broad set of cloud services that help businesses build, deploy, and manage applications without owning physical infrastructure.

AWS offers a wide range of cloud services that help businesses build, deploy, and manage applications efficiently, without owning physical infrastructure.
1) Compute: Run virtual machines (EC2), containers (ECS), or serverless code (Lambda).
2) Storage: Store and retrieve data using S3, EBS, and Glacier.
3) Databases: Managed SQL and NoSQL options like RDS, Aurora, and DynamoDB.
4) Networking: Set up secure networks and global delivery with VPC, CloudFront, and Route 53.
5) Security: Control access and protect data using IAM, Shield, and KMS.
6) Analytics: Analyse data with tools like Redshift, Athena, and EMR.
7) Machine Learning: Build AI apps using SageMaker, Rekognition, and Comprehend.
8) Developer Tools: Automate development with CodeBuild, CodeDeploy, and CodePipeline.
9) Migration: Move data and apps with Migration Hub and Snowball.
10) IoT & Mobile: Connect devices and build mobile apps with IoT Core and Amplify.
These services enable flexibility, scalability, and innovation across various industries.
What is the Most Popular Language for AWS?
The most popular languages for AWS are Python and Java. Python is known for its simplicity and is widely used for tasks like automation, data processing, and machine learning. Java is also commonly used for large-scale enterprise applications, thanks to its stability and scalability with AWS services like Lambda and EC2. Language support and ecosystem are important considerations when evaluating different cloud platforms, such as in a Firebase vs AWS analysis, where Firebase primarily focuses on client-side development with web and mobile SDKs.
Prepare for your next interview with the top AWS Security Interview Questions. Get ready to ace your interview now!
What is the Most Common AWS Database?
Amazon Redshift is the most widely used AWS database, trusted by over 15,000 active customers. It is a high-speed, scalable data warehouse service tailored for big data analytics. With its ability to efficiently store and process large datasets, along with seamless integration with AWS Big Data tools, Redshift stands out as a preferred solution for businesses aiming for rapid data analysis.
Preparing for an AWS interview? Our AWS Interview Questions guide will help you get ready with top questions and expert answers.
Conclusion
Learning What is AWS has transformed the way businesses and individuals access computing power, storage, and other essential services. With its wide range of cloud-based offerings, AWS supports innovation, enhances scalability, and helps organisations reduce costs. As cloud technology continues to grow, AWS remains a leading choice for driving digital transformation across industries.
Learn foundational AWS cloud concepts with our AWS Cloud Practitioner Training โ Join today!
Frequently Asked Questions
What Type of Cloud is AWS?
AWS is a comprehensive public cloud platform offering IaaS, PaaS, and SaaS services. It provides on-demand computing resources, storage, and applications, making it highly scalable and cost-effective for businesses of all sizes.
How Secure is AWS?
AWS ensures security through data encryption, identity access management, multi-factor authentication, and compliance certifications. It employs robust physical and network security measures to protect data and applications in the cloud.
What are the Other Resources and Offers Provided by The Knowledge Academy?
The Knowledge Academy takes global learning to new heights, offering over 3,000+ online courses across 490+ locations in 190+ countries. This expansive reach ensures accessibility and convenience for learners worldwide.
Alongside our diverse Online Course Catalogue, encompassing 19 major categories, we go the extra mile by providing a plethora of free educational Online Resources like Blogs, eBooks, Interview Questions and Videos. Tailoring learning experiences further, professionals can unlock greater value through a wide range of special discounts, seasonal deals, and Exclusive Offers.
What is The Knowledge Pass, and How Does it Work?
The Knowledge Academyโs Knowledge Pass, a prepaid voucher, adds another layer of flexibility, allowing course bookings over a 12-month period. Join us on a journey where education knows no bounds.
What are the Related Courses and Blogs Provided by The Knowledge Academy?
The Knowledge Academy offers various AWS Certification, including the AWS AI Practitioner Training , AWS Professional Solutions Architect Training and the AWS Specialty Machine Learning Training. These courses cater to different skill levels, providing comprehensive insights into Network Attached Storage(NAS).
Our Cloud Computing Blogs cover a range of topics related to AWS Architecture, offering valuable resources, best practices, and industry insights. Whether you are a beginner or looking to advance your Cloud Computing skills, The Knowledge Academy's diverse courses and informative blogs have got you covered.
Lily Turner is a data science professional with over 10 years of experience in artificial intelligence, machine learning, and big data analytics. Her work bridges academic research and industry innovation, with a focus on solving real-world problems using data-driven approaches. Lilyโs content empowers aspiring data scientists to build practical, scalable models using the latest tools and techniques.
View DetailUpcoming Cloud Computing Resources Batches & Dates
Date
Fri 10th Apr 2026
Fri 17th Jul 2026
Fri 2nd Oct 2026
Top Rated Course